Become a Mentor

We welcome enquiries from a broad range of backgrounds, including those with lived experience of the Criminal Justice system who have been out of prison for 2 years or more. Volunteers might expect to give at least 2 hours per week and be able to commit to 12 months with CCN.

Training course for volunteer Mentors

We provide full training and ongoing supervision for all our volunteers. Our initial training course comprises eight 2-hour sessions. All our volunteers are required to do the training, to understand the aims of the project and what would be required of a mentor. Completing the training does not commit you to becoming a mentor. Everyone who is accepted as a Mentor will be asked to complete a Basic DBS and provide two references.
